Dusk Beyond the End of the World: Episode 4 – When Jealousy Meets Hope
Let’s cut to the chase: if you’re into sci-fi with heart, Dusk Beyond the End of the World Season 1 Episode 4 is a must-watch. This episode dives deep into Akira’s feelings, and let’s just say—jealousy has never looked so real.
First off, the setup: Akira’s been holding onto this tiny spark of hope that his real friend Towasa is still out there. Then Yuugure, this robot girl who’s basically a walking question mark about human emotions, hits him with a proposal. Wait, proposal? Yeah, you read that right. And suddenly, Akira’s world isn’t just about survival anymore—it’s about figuring out what love even means in a world that feels like it’s falling apart.

The animation? Stunning. The sci-fi elements—think desolate landscapes, glowing tech, and that eerie “end of the world” vibe—are top-notch. But the real stars are the characters. Akira’s vulnerability and Yuugure’s curiosity about human emotions make their bond feel so genuine. One fan on a forum said, “This anime will make you smile and maybe even cry a little,” and they weren’t lying. When Akira finally admits his feelings (sort of), you can’t help but root for him.
Let’s talk about the ending of the episode. Without spoiling too much, Akira and Yuugure decide to keep traveling together. It’s not a grand gesture—it’s a quiet choice. And that’s what makes it powerful. They’re not just looking for Towasa anymore; they’re looking for themselves.
